"US Reaffirms Commitment to India's Clean Energy Transition"

The US is reaffirming its commitment to India's clean energy transition, focusing on collaborations in solar and wind power, energy storage, and grid modernization. Jonathan Heimer, Minister Counsellor for Commercial Affairs at the US Foreign Commercial Service, highlighted the substantial opportunities for partnership between the two countries at the second Energy Summit of the Indo-American Chamber of Commerce. Heimer emphasized that American businesses are actively supporting India’s clean energy goals and noted the strong presence of US companies in India’s energy sector.

Carrie Antal, Deputy Director of the Indo-Pacific Office at USAID, underscored the global interest in India’s economic growth and clean energy advancements. She outlined the historical partnership between USAID and India, which includes past collaborations on green initiatives, public health, and education. Antal emphasized that US and Indian cooperation extends to achieving sustainable development goals globally and that innovations from India have the potential to drive global progress.

Lalit Bhasin, past national president of the IACC, highlighted the need to balance climate change challenges with economic development, particularly for emerging economies like India. He stressed the importance of addressing both environmental and economic goals simultaneously to ensure sustainable growth.
